12-47-11. Powers and duties of warden

The warden, under the direction of the director of the department of corrections and

rehabilitation, shall have the charge, custody, and control of the penitentiary and offenders

committed to the legal and physical custody of the department and placed by the department at

the penitentiary, together with all lands, buildings, furniture, tools, implements, stock, provisions,

and every other species of property pertaining to the penitentiary or within the premises of the

penitentiary. The warden shall superintend and be responsible for the policing of the penitentiary

and the discipline of the offenders placed by the department at the penitentiary.
